Americans for Responsible Innovation wants frontier models, data centers and AI chips treated as critical infrastructure under CISA. The obligations that would follow are worth scoping now.
Americans for Responsible Innovation, a nonprofit, published a report Thursday calling on the federal government to declare key AI models, companies and their supporting industries a critical infrastructure sector, and to name the Cybersecurity and Infrastructure Security Agency as the lead agency for managing cyberthreats to it [1][2]. The report was shared exclusively with CyberScoop [3], and if any version of it lands, the vendors most security teams currently manage through procurement questionnaires would become sector partners in a federal coordination structure.
The proposed scope is broad and unusually concrete. The report defines the AI sector as organizations, facilities, technologies and industries whose primary purpose is the development, training, deployment and operation of AI systems [4]. That covers frontier model designs, model weights, evaluation and alignment systems, data centers and AI-specific hardware, semiconductor chips, and the platforms used to deploy and serve models at scale [5]. Authors Terrence Kelly and Jessica Maksimov argue the sector already bears the hallmarks of critical infrastructure: interwoven with public and private services, concentrated among a handful of foundation models, and interdependent enough that a single attack on the AI stack could cascade across multiple sectors at once [6].
The choice of CISA is a coordination argument, not a capacity one. Maksimov told CyberScoop that CISA fits because of its statutory mission, its experience managing eight other critical infrastructure sectors, and its background on cybersecurity problems that cross industries [7]. There are 16 designated sectors today, and the designation shapes how agencies prioritize limited resources [8]. CISA already leads half of them [9], and an AI sector would be the seventeenth [10]. Maksimov said the point is picking an agency with coordination authority across departments, given how prevalent AI is becoming in finance, energy and government services [13].
For operators, the near-term read is that the incentives arrive before the mandates. Matt Hayden, a former assistant secretary of homeland security for cyber infrastructure risk and resilience, said designation puts an industry in a special category, identified as a component of a national critical function that the population and the economy depend on [11]. It unlocks federal tools and resources, often free of charge, including operational continuity and incident response services, cybersecurity software, access to federal systems such as Continuous Diagnostics and Mitigation, and bespoke real-time threat intelligence [12]. Notably, the CyberScoop account of the report enumerates what the government would give and does not spell out new obligations for the entities designated [19]. That gap is where the compliance surface will actually be defined, and it is not defined yet.
The threat case rests on concentration and on physical risk. The United States is particularly exposed to AI supply chain disruption because frontier AI companies and most of their compute sit inside the country, and experts warn a major disruption would carry outsized economic consequences [14]. CyberScoop cites Iranian drones attacking Amazon-owned data centers and Ukrainian drones striking Russian e-commerce firm Wildberries, disrupting internet services [15]. Maksimov said the value attackers place on U.S. AI capabilities makes the supporting infrastructure very vulnerable to both physical and cyber attack [16]. Dependency is already deep: developers now use large language models to generate much of their code [20], and CyberScoop reports frontier models escaping testing sandboxes to hack live internet infrastructure while foreign governments target data centers with cyber and kinetic attacks [18].
Watch whether coverage arrives through a new sector or by absorption. Hayden said the ecosystem described captures many critical industries and that, at minimum, frontier models will eventually be covered, whether through a new designation or existing sectors such as IT [17]. Absorption into IT would be quieter, faster, and would land the same reporting expectations on the same data centers.

Named sources, single outlet, unsourced framing
The core reporting is well attributed: the report is quoted directly, both authors are named, and three subject-matter sources (a report co-author, a former DHS assistant secretary, a former CISA risk center director) speak on the record, including dissenting context on turf wars. Against that, the entire cluster is one article from one publisher with exclusive pre-release access, the primary document is not independently available, and the article's opening threat assertions carry no citations at all.
Proposal stage; no federal uptake
Nothing in the supplied material shows the government adopting the recommendation: no designation, rulemaking, agency statement or legislative vehicle. The only concrete institutional fact is ANCHOR-CI, an existing DHS mechanism from July that could add individual companies to current sectors, plus two expert forecasts that designation happens eventually. Precedent cited in the article (space, cloud computing) is of similar pushes not crossing the finish line.
Advocacy proposal framed as trajectory
The framing runs ahead of the record in two ways: an urgency preamble states as fact that frontier models are escaping sandboxes to hack live infrastructure and that governments are running kinetic attacks on AI infrastructure, with no evidence supplied; and the designation is presented largely as a package of free federal benefits with no obligations examined, which understates what designation would actually mean for designated firms. The article partly self-corrects by quoting turf-war skepticism and unresolved questions about ANCHOR-CI, which keeps the gap moderate rather than large.
Advocacy author, contractor commentator, exclusive placement
Disclosed incentives are visible on multiple sides: Americans for Responsible Innovation is an advocacy nonprofit whose product is policy recommendations, and it placed the report exclusively with one outlet, which trades access for framing control. One of the two expert validators, Matt Hayden, is a vice president at General Dynamics Information Technology, a federal services contractor positioned to benefit from expanded CISA sector programs, and the article discloses this. The proposal would also expand CISA's remit from eight sectors to nine. No funding relationships between ARI and firms that would be designated are disclosed.
Coherent but single-publisher and pre-decisional
Internal consistency is good and sourcing is named, so the description of the proposal can be relied on. Confidence is held down by total dependence on one publisher with exclusive document access, no primary text to verify scope language against, no reaction from CISA, DHS or the firms named, and an outcome that is entirely pre-decisional.
